About the role
The Business Support Assistant is responsible for undertaking administrative duties,working in a team under the supervision of the Business Support Team Leader and at times the Business Support Officer by liaising with service areas within the directorate to ensure that work is completed on time and to the standards stated by the SLA.
The role is hybrid, with an expectation that you operate mainly from the office, with the occasional mix of working from home, depending on work requirements. You will be working closely with other Business Support Officers and as part of a team,
so it will be important for you to form strong working relationships to ensure that you are able to meet the statutory deadlines of the service.
Some of the key responsibilities will include:
- Being the first point of contact for phone calls and schools
- Managing and responding to requests received in the Business Support inbox.
- Fielding telephone calls and messages via emails.
The role will require an individual to have strong admin and digital experience to undertake a range of these functions to ensure that they are providing excellent support to those in the directorate and to our children, young people and their families.

About you
The role is fast paced and you will be required to work with a variety of customers in and outside of Achieving for Children. The ideal candidate would need to have the following attributes:
- A passion for Achieving for Children’s vision, mission and values (trust, empower, respect) to support children and young people to live safe, happy, healthy and successful lives.
- Strong organisational abilities including: time management, creative-thinking, problem-solving and multitasking.
- Works well under pressure and is flexible with their approach to carrying out tasks.
- Able to make good use of technology to perform functions and ensure work is timely and accurate.
- Strong administrative skills such as minute taking, managing competing priorities,
being organised and working well in a team.
